The new vessel is a response to strategic challenges, in particular to Russia's activity, whose submarine systems are reported to monitor critically important energy and information networks in the North Sea. This was reported on January 21 in Army Recognition. It is noted that the new device is intended to control the water area, which laid fiber-optic cables that provide global Internet traffic, as well as pipelines for transportation of energy resources.
Recent reconnaissance data indicate the use of deserted underwater apparatus by Russia by the Main Directorate of Deep -Severed Research (GUGD) for intelligence and possible sabotage. The Herne submarine has been developed by the British Bae Systems as an autonomous solution to protect underwater infrastructure. The device is characterized by a non -standard approach to the design. Its length is 12 meters, and the weight varies from 8 to 10 tons depending on the amount of load.
Unlike classic submarines with a single cylindrical form, Herne has tight nasal and feed sections, while the freight compartments remain freely filled. This modular structure makes it possible to replace the amount of energy and energy sources in less than an hour. The submarine is equipped with two freight compartments of 2. 5 m³ each, which can be combined into a single compartment of 5 m³ for larger cargoes.
Herne can also bear torpedoes, underwater drones, touch matrices or anchor for long -term fixing on the seabed. One of the key advantages of the device is its depth of immersion - up to 3,000 meters, which significantly exceeds the capabilities of most modern submarines. This allows Herne to work effectively even at the deepest points of the ocean. The movement of the submarine is provided by two electric motors, each of which drives a separate screw.
This design makes it possible to extend the mission even in case of failure of one engine. Side and vertical fittings that provide high maneuverability are used for management. Herne feeds on lithium-ion batteries, which allows it to work autonomously for 7-10 days. However, the developers have already tested a version with hydrogen fuel elements that increase the course of the course to 5,000 kilometers and allow the device to be underwater for up to 45 days.
